Abstract

This research has a background, including looking at the effect of the PjBL (Project Based Learning) Model on the creativity of fourth grade students, especially in SBdP subjects. The formulation of the problems found included:What is the description of the application of the PjBL (Project Based Learning) Model, how is the description of Student Creativity in SBdP Subjects Handicraft Materials from Leaf  Leaves after the application of the PjBL (Project Based Learning) Model, and is there any effect of the application of the PjBL (Project Based Learning) on Student Creativity in SBdP Subjects Handicraft Material from Leaf Bones. The purpose of this study, among others: To find out how the Creativity in SBdP Subjects Handicrafts is described from Daun Daun after the Application of the PjBL (Project Based Learning) Model, and to find out whether there is an effect of the application of the PjBL (Project Based Learning)Model of the creativity of SBdP subjects Handicraft  Materials from Daun Daun. This research is included in experimental research  with a quantitative approach. Rezearch design the method used in this research is Quasi Experiment with nonequivalent control group design type. The results of the descriptive analysis show that the implementation of the PjBL model has been quite effective. The results of the inferential analysis using the independent sample t-test  showed that there were differencesin the posttest  results between the experimental and control classes, which means that there was an influence of the PjBL model on the creative results of the SBdP students in experimental group was better than the control group.
